In an era of technology-enabled services and a greater embrace of
holistic well-being, Lionrock Recovery could well be the poster
organization for both. As they say, “We use technology to make it
easier and more private to get addiction treatment, and to reach
people who would not otherwise get help.”
Ashley Loeb Blassingame, Co-founder and Chief People Officer, who
also serves as an addiction counselor; and AJ Black, Director of
Business Development focused on the employer market, share a
variety of insights and encouragements for helping us understand
when and how to pursue or support earlier intervention when
substances begin to control our lives or the lives of people we
care about.
The conversation is informative, intense, and inspiring.
